Wichita Wood Floor Specialists is seeking Wood Floor Installers & Refinishers to join our team. Duties will involve:
Performs the following during a sand/finish job:
- carries 55 lb edge sander
- squats to edge sand the perimeter of a wood floor
- rolls or carries a 30-50 lb industrial sander vacuum
- assists the crew lead with carrying a 175 lb drum sander up stairs or across thresholds - normally it rolls in a dolly
- squats or kneels to use a 3 lb orbital sander
- carries a 5-10 lb shop vac along with the orbital sander
- squats or kneels to scrape corners of the wood floor
- carries a 30-50 lb cabinet sander
- squats or kneels to use a cabinet sander on wood floor around cabinets
- carry 1-2 gallons of stain at 8 lbs each by the handle
- kneels to hands and knees to wipe stain on and off stain
- carry 2-4 gallons of finish in a box, 8 lbs each
- bends or squats to use an applicator on finish around perimeter
Performs the following during a wood floor installation:
- Carry 40 - 70 lb bundles/boxes of wood
- Bends to roll out underlayment OR bend to apply glue with a trowel
- Bends to rack out the flooring
- Kneels or squats to use a mallet to pound flooring in and/or to use a sausage glue gun to glue assist when required.
- Squats or bends to nail flooring in using a 5-10 lb primatech nail gun, uses mallet to activate
- Carry a 30-60 lb table saw and set up.
- Uses a saw to make board cuts
- Kneel or squat to fill nail holes
- Squat or kneel to install base shoe
Performs the following if material needs removed prior to installation:
Carpet:
- Squat, bend, or kneel to cut carpet and/or pad into strips
- squat, bend, or kneel to roll carpet and/or pad into strips
- carry the rolls of carpet or pad to a dumpster (rolls likely weigh 10 lbs up to 50 lbs depending on individual and size of strips)
- use a crowbar to pry up tack strips, dispose
Wood:
- Bend, squat to use a crowbar to pry up wood that is nailed down or glued
- Dispose into a large trash can, carry to dumpster
Tile:
- Hammer to dislodge tile
- Bend or squat to use a crowbar for the stubborn pieces
- Scoop up with a shovel
- Dispose of in large trash can, carry to dumpster
- Pry up the underlayment with a crowbar
- Dispose of.
